A file Calls "Dumpstack" Shows up on My C:/ drive

Hello,

I would Like to know what is going on on My Computer. I have just found this File calls Dumpstack on My C drive and it seems like It has already X dumped my memory somehow

This is what is inside

What should I do now ? It seems like I have been hacked and I need to change the passwords etc... I am worried about if there could be any remote control still to my Computer.

Rest assured the DumpStack is a legitimate file created by Windows, it is part of the Windows troubleshooting process, that is created when Windows detects a crash, it is absolutely nothing to worry about, you may also find another file named DumpStack.Log.tmp and that is also a legitimate file that cannot be deleted, because Windows will be writing to that temp file.
